2. Crafting Your Freelancer Budget
Creating a budget as a freelancer is crucial, and it’s easier than you might think. Here’s a simple step-by-step guide:
- Identify Your Fixed Expenses: These are the costs that don’t change from month to month—think rent, internet, subscriptions, and so on.
- Calculate Variable Expenses: These can fluctuate, like groceries or entertainment.
- Add a Buffer: It's wise to include a little cushion for unexpected expenses.
- Set Income Goals: Aim for a monthly income that allows you to cover your expenses and save.
For budgeting tools, I’ve been a huge fan of apps like Mint and You Need a Budget (YNAB). They help me visually see where my money goes and make adjustments as needed.
3. Building Your Emergency Fund
Having an emergency fund is like having a safety net—absolutely essential! But how much should you save? A good rule of thumb is to aim for 3-6 months’ worth of living expenses. I know that sounds daunting, but here’s the trick: start small. Set aside a little each month. Even $50 can add up over time!
Consider automating your savings—set up a transfer to your savings account right after you get paid. You won’t miss what you don’t see!

5. Separating Your Personal and Business Finances
Ever had that moment where you’re unsure if that dinner was a business expense or just a night out? Yeah, me too. That’s why separating your personal and business finances is a game changer!
Open a separate bank account and credit card for your freelance income. Trust me, this separation makes record-keeping so much easier. My financial organization skyrocketed once I made this change—it felt like a breath of fresh air!
6. Invoicing Like a Pro
Invoicing might not be the most thrilling part of freelancing, but it’s essential for ensuring you get paid on time. Create clear, professional invoices that itemize your work. Include payment terms upfront—no one likes surprises, right?
If you find yourself waiting too long for a payment, don’t be shy about following up. A friendly reminder can go a long way in maintaining that client relationship while also keeping your cash flow steady.
7. Smart Tax Planning for Freelancers
Tax season can feel like the scary monster under the bed for freelancers. But it doesn’t have to be! First off, don’t forget about the deductions available to you. From your home office to software subscriptions, there are plenty of ways to lower your taxable income.
Also, set aside money for taxes each month. Trust me, it’s a lot less stressful to have that cash waiting for you when tax season rolls around. I’ve learned that the hard way! Planning early means you can focus on doing what you love instead of stressing about finances.
